diff options
author | aclement <aclement> | 2011-04-27 20:40:59 +0000 |
---|---|---|
committer | aclement <aclement> | 2011-04-27 20:40:59 +0000 |
commit | d1ad6dc8e8291d7f9c7277cad206a3e57eb5cd59 (patch) | |
tree | ee600c38aab2c739f3c847167a9450f421e51dcd /org.aspectj.matcher | |
parent | 2d9e07c042e5e64506fe85e38546b302bb14423e (diff) | |
download | aspectj-d1ad6dc8e8291d7f9c7277cad206a3e57eb5cd59.tar.gz aspectj-d1ad6dc8e8291d7f9c7277cad206a3e57eb5cd59.zip |
refactor
Diffstat (limited to 'org.aspectj.matcher')
-rw-r--r-- | org.aspectj.matcher/src/org/aspectj/weaver/patterns/ExactTypePattern.java | 3 |
1 files changed, 2 insertions, 1 deletions
diff --git a/org.aspectj.matcher/src/org/aspectj/weaver/patterns/ExactTypePattern.java b/org.aspectj.matcher/src/org/aspectj/weaver/patterns/ExactTypePattern.java index 0e0997962..bf3ac9018 100644 --- a/org.aspectj.matcher/src/org/aspectj/weaver/patterns/ExactTypePattern.java +++ b/org.aspectj.matcher/src/org/aspectj/weaver/patterns/ExactTypePattern.java @@ -196,7 +196,8 @@ public class ExactTypePattern extends TypePattern { return FuzzyBoolean.YES.and(annotationPattern.matches(matchType)); } - if (type.resolve(matchType.getWorld()).isAssignableFrom(matchType)) { + ResolvedType resolvedType = type.resolve(matchType.getWorld()); + if (resolvedType.isAssignableFrom(matchType)) { return FuzzyBoolean.YES.and(annotationPattern.matches(matchType)); } |